AOL UK Launches AOL.com with E-mail and Social Networking Aggregation
AOL’s MediaGlow Publishing Unit Introduces New Portal That Offers Easy Access to Multiple Services from One Convenient Location
NEW YORK, NY – May 12, 2009 – AOL UK today announced the beta launch of its new homepage available at http://www.aol.co.uk/newhomepage that will let consumers access multiple e-mail accounts and social networking services from a single online destination. The new AOL.com homepage will be opened to third-party services and content, providing consumers with new customization options while offering advertisers new opportunities to tap into an increasingly engaged audience. The site is part of the ongoing strategy from AOL’s MediaGlow publishing division, http://mediaglow.com, to expand globally, including the launches in the UK of men’s lifestyle site Asylum (http://www.asylum.co.uk), personal finance site WalletPop (http://www.walletpop.co.uk), automotive news blog Autoblog (http://uk.autoblog.com) and casual gaming website Flytrap Games (http://www.flytrapgames.com).
